DMS ’08 Keynote: Marc Tellier, Chairman, YPG Group

YPG Group of Canada, which is widely considered as one of the best positioned Yellow Pages companies in the world, will continue to focus on manning its sales channel, resisting efforts to rely too heavily on self serve solutions, according to YPG Chairman Marc Tellier. “Search engine companies will privately admit self service isn’t working,” …continue reading »

DMS ’08: Are YP Sales Better Off as Quasi-Free Agents?

A philosophical debate has broken out at Kelsey’s Directional Media Services conference in Atlanta. At issue is whether Yellow Pages sales people prefer the new third party reseller approach that makes every sales person an entrepreneur, representing the interests of their clients; or the warm embrace and discipline of established Yellow Pages companies. InsiderPages GM: ‘We’re Thriving As Part of Citysearch’

When InsiderPages was sold to IAC’s Citysearch, it seemed like it was probably a distress sale. Many of the Yellow Pages/ratings and review sites of 2004-2006 were falling apart at the same time.
